Mill machinery and inspection RAFTER Equipment Corporation manufactures tube and pipe mills, roll forming machines, cut-off machines and other related mill machinery. The company is able to provide equipment for tube sizes from 4.76 to 400mm OD (0.188" to 16"), and has supplied mills using high-frequency induction (HFI), high- frequency contact (HFC), TIG/plasma, and laser welding. Its equipment has been used for the production of mechanical, structural, HSS, energy, API, refrigeration, automotive, appliance, and other tubular products. Rafter also reached an agreement with HKS-Prozesstechnik GmbH (www.hks-prozesstechnik.de) to become the exclusive United States system integrator for its ThermoProfilScanner (TPS) non-destructive weld seam inspection system. The TPS uses a unique ‘lens-less’ thermal imaging sensor to capture the heat profile of the weld seam just after welding. The heat profile is recorded and displayed at the operator’s interface. Recipes for various products can be established based on known thresholds for temperature distribution across the seam, profile symmetry, profile position (ie on or off centre), and maximum temperature. The heat profiles are stored in a database relative to the location within a given tube as determined by a speed input signal. The individual tubes are identified and numbered in the database by using the customer’s existing cut-off signal. Additional parameters such as tube speed and weld power are also recorded. The database can be accessed and backed up to the customer’s existing network via an Ethernet connection. Profiles for individual tubes can be recalled at any time for further inspection making this system ideal for ISO requirements. Originally started in 1917 as a roll forming machine builder, Rafter was purchased, relocated and transformed into a tube mill manufacturer in 1988. Since this time the company has provided nearly 100 tube mills and more than 400 mill accessory upgrades. Its focus is to provide robust equipment that is simple to operate and maintain.
